Founded in 1998, DECA is an independent architecture and interior design studio creating sustainable environments for regional and international clients.

We purposefully blur the lines between interior design and architecture. They don’t operate alone, but are part of a holistic vision. It’s this sense of design collaboration that is at the heart of our practice—driving our commitment to research, flexible solutions, and creative thinking that results in award-winning spaces.

Studio Leadership

David Hyman, Principal

AIA, LEED AP

For more than 25 years, David has been practicing and leading the design of award-winning projects with complex and demanding requirements. His extensive experience with public projects, particularly in the field of education, gives him keen insight into helping large institutional groups plan and complete long-term projects. David is a natural educator and nurtures a technically adept, research-driven studio culture.

Sallee Humphrey, Principal

Interior Designer

Sallee has been creating innovative and functional interior solutions for architectural projects for over 25 years. As the founder and lead interior designer at DECA, she enthusiastically leads all interiors projects for the studio. Sallee brings focus, flexibility, and a good sense of humor to DECA’s signature personalized services.

Shem Harding, Associate Principal

AIA, LEED AP

With over 10 years of architectural experience on institutional and educational projects, Shem is a lead designer in the firm. His gifted sense of design and attention to detail have contributed to the success of many of DECA’s most prestigious projects both in the United States and abroad, including Taejon International School, Morrison Academy Performing Arts Center, Shaver Green Apartments and the Oregon Jewish Museum.
